Integrating human rights into CSR

Integrating human rights into CSR

thedailynewnation.com - get the latest breaking news, showbiz & celebrity photos, sport news & rumours, viral videos and top stories from thedailynewnation.com Daily Mail and Mail on Sunday newspapers.

Related Keywords

Geneva , Genè , Switzerland , Bangladesh , Bangladeshis , Salim Reza , Maryam Al Attiyah , Kazi Arfan Ashik , Kamal Uddin Ahmed , National Human Rights Commission , A Tool For Business Development , City Desk , Global Alliance , National Human Rights Institutions , Human Rights , Business Development , Kazi Arfan ,

comparemela.com © 2020. All Rights Reserved.